Kitchen Layout Essentials: Maximizing Functionality and Flow

A well-planned kitchen layout is essential for a seamless cooking experience. To maximize functionality, consider the work triangle formed by the sink, stove, and refrigerator. Strategically positioning these appliances can improve workflow and minimize unnecessary movement.

Generous countertops provide ample surface area for food preparation, while custom storage solutions help keep your kitchen organized and clutter-free.

Traffic flow is also essential. Ensure that pathways are clear and unobstructed to prevent congestion and accidents. Consider incorporating a breakfast bar to create a designated space for food preparation or informal dining, further enhancing the movement of your kitchen.

A well-designed layout here not only makes cooking more efficient but also adds to the overall aesthetic appeal of your kitchen.

Crafting Your Dream Kitchen: Innovative Layout Ideas for Every Style

Your kitchen can be the heart of your home, a space where you create delicious meals and gather with loved ones. When envisioning a new kitchen or remodeling an existing one, innovative layout ideas can revolutionize the functionality and aesthetics of this vital space.

Explore these creative ideas to ignite your imagination:

* **Island Paradise:** A kitchen island isn't just a focal point; it can also serve as a prep space, dining area, or even a home office. Opt for an island that suits your kitchen's style and dimensions.

* **L-Shaped Efficiency:** This classic layout streamlines work transition by forming two perpendicular work zones. It's suitable for kitchens of various sizes.

* **Galley Gourmet:** If space is at a premium, a galley kitchen can be surprisingly functional. Improve the traffic with open shelving, strategically placed appliances, and innovative storage solutions.

* **Open Concept Harmony:** Connecting your kitchen with other living spaces fosters a sense of openness and togetherness.

Remember, the best kitchen layout for you depends on your needs, meal preparation style, and overall aesthetic tastes.
